1 Switches the operation screen
Touching this key switches between the
screen to operate music files and that to oper-
ate video files. This touch panel key is only
available when there are both audio and video
files on the external storage device (USB, SD).
2 Selects a file from the list
Touching the key displays the list which lets
you find track titles or folder names on an ex-
ternal storage device (USB, SD).
Touching a folder on the list shows its content.
You can play a file on the list by touching it.

8 Playback and Pause
Touching [d] or [e] switches between play-
back and pause.
